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ites: Irresistibly Creamy Delight!


  • Author: Sophie
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Cinnamon Roll French Toast Bites are a delightful fusion of soft, pillowy bread and rich cinnamon flavor, coated in a golden, crispy exterior. Each bite offers a warm, gooey center that melts in your mouth, perfectly complemented by a drizzle of sweet icing.


Ingredients

  • Bread: 1 loaf of brioche or challah, cut into 1-inch cubes
  • Egg Mixture: 4 large eggs, 1 cup whole milk, 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• Cinnamon Sugar Coating: 1/2 cup granulated sugar, 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on
  • Icing: 1 cup powdered sugar, 2 tablespoons milk, 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, and ground cinnamon until well combined.
  3. Dip each bread cube into the egg mixture, ensuring they are fully coated.
  4. In a separate bowl, mix the granulated sugar and ground cinnamon for the coating.
  5. Roll the coated bread cubes in the cinnamon sugar mixture until evenly covered.
  6. Place the coated bread cubes on the prepared baking sheet, spacing them apart.
  7.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y, flipping halfway through for even cooking.
  8. While the bites are baking, prepare the icing by whisking together pow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  9. Once baked, remove from the oven and drizzle with icing before serving.

Notes

  • Make-ahead: You can prepare the bread cubes and egg mixture the night before and store them separately in the refrigerator.
  •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• Substitutions: Use almond milk for a dairy-free option or swap out brioche for gluten-free bread.
